BBP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2024 in Review
13 of the 6,924 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Virtus Biotech ETF (BBP) for Q2 2024, worth a combined $3.85M — up 4.6% from $3.68M a quarter earlier.
Sellers outnumbered buyers: 2 funds closed out of BBP and 1 opened new positions — a net loss of 1 holder — while 5 trimmed existing stakes and 4 added.
The largest buyer was Raymond James Financial Services Advisors, adding an estimated $168K. The largest seller was Morgan Stanley, cutting an estimated $136K.
